How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Augusta Ranch?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Augusta Ranch Studio Apartments | $1,435 | $1,165 | $1,653 |
Augusta Ranch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,624 | $950 | $2,157 |
Augusta Ranch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,040 | $1,388 | $3,588 |
Augusta Ranch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,282 | $1,625 | $2,925 |
Augusta Ranch 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,749 | $1,843 | $3,165 |
